Lockouts
A car lockout can be one of the most frustrating issues you will ever encounter. It's also a risk particularly if you have children or elderly passengers inside. There are several ways you can get back into your car when you're locked out. You can ask a friend for assistance or make use of a spare car key however this takes time and experience. Keep an extra car key in a safe location to ensure that you are able to access your vehicle in the event that your keys are lost or you are locked out.
If you're locked out of your car the first thing you need to do is stay calm and find an opening method to the door. Call 911 immediately if you suspect there is an infant or elderly passenger in your vehicle. Emergency services can save lives and decrease the risk that someone will be injured or even die. After that, contact a roadside assistance company or locksmith. Some service providers like AAA provide free lockouts for their members, however it may take some time for them to arrive. Another alternative is to utilize an app that allows you to pay-on-demand and connects you to the nearest available service provider, for instance HONK. Contrary to traditional tow truck service, HONK has transparent up-front pricing and does not charge per mile or hour.
Certain automakers also have apps that can unlock your car from the driver's cell phone. If you have a subscription to OnStar with General Motors for example, you might be able to unlock your car using the app. BMW and Hyundai also have apps that work with their cars.

Key Replacement
A car lock smith can make keys that can be used to replace any vehicle model or brand. This service is life-saving for those who have lost their car keys, particularly in the event that your vehicle has a remote key fob, or smart key that needs to be programmed. If you've lost your car keys and require to have a new one created, it's essential to work with a reputable locksmith who knows what they're doing. There are scammers who profit from people in need, therefore you must research potential locksmiths prior to hiring them.
Most modern vehicles have key fobs that have to be programmed into the car so that it will recognize them and allow you to unlock your vehicle. These devices are usually very expensive to replace should you lose them or damage they are damaged, so it's a good idea to have a spare key with you. You may be tempted to buy an aftermarket key on the internet or at a garage. However, these keys are not warranted and could cause damage to your car.
It's also recommended to look into having your new key programmed by a locksmith, as they will most likely be cheaper than the dealership. They will usually be able to determine the type of key you have by looking at the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) or a label that is normally located on the driver's side of the doorpost.
They are usually available as keys at the local hardware store, or even from a locksmith if you own an older car and just require a regular type of key. These are easier to make and lock cylinders can be replaced without the need to remove any part of the steering wheel or dash.
